For me today, it's a 7970 and a Asrock z97m OCC Formula...

Doing this:
http://www.3dmark.com/3dm03/6519643

Just time to send the submission and pfff... Black screen...

No juice at all on the Mobo.

Tried another PSU, nada...

Tried the GPU in another MoBo, not even recognized in BIOS...

So, the 7970 will go to the thrash, and the MoBo back to the online shop (I received it 5 days ago, so they'll send me anew one before the end of the week).

If the motherboard didn't let out smoke then it may come alive once it has had good chance to dry. disconnect psu and take out the battery and put a fan blowing on things after every sesseion when benching cold.
